Communicating Canada’s Role in Assisting Syrian Refugees

Round Table Discussion

WEDNESDAY, FEBRUARY 24, 2016

6:15 pm – 8:00 pm

In response to the Syrian civil war, The Canadian Government has committed to accepting and settling 25,000 refugees by the end of February 2016.

Canadian Forces Senior Public Affairs Officer, Major Lena Angell was deployed to Lebanon from November 2015 to January 2016, where she was tasked with keeping Canadians connected with the reality on the ground and the process of resettling the refugees in support of the multi-agency operation.

Major Angell will deliver a presentation on lessons learned managing communications for Canada’s largest humanitarian mission.

NATO Association of Canada
The NATO Association of Canada (NAOC) strives to educate and engage Canadians about NATO and its goals of peace, prosperity and security. The NAOC ensures Canada has an informed citizenry able to participate in discussions about its role on the world stage.
